Survey of Japanese Living Abroad

Have you ever met a Japanese person on the street? Nowadays, many Japanese people live and settle abroad, some of whom are famous people. For example, famous Japanese people in Indonesia are Haruka Nakagawa who is an ex-member of AKB48 and JKT48, Genki Sokorahen who is a YouTuber, Hiromitsu Harada who is a chef, and Nobuyuki Suzuki who is an actor.

Based on statistics since 1989, the number of Japanese living abroad has continued to increase until 2019, but began to decline in 2020 due to the pandemic. Which countries are the destinations for Japanese people to live and settle? The following is a discussion of which countries are the destinations for Japanese people to live and settle.

ADVERTISEMENT

According to a statistical survey of Japanese living abroad conducted by the Ministry of Foreign Affairs in 2023, the number of Japanese living abroad was 1,293,565. Of this number, long-term residents decreased by 4.3% from the previous year to 718,838, while permanent residents increased by 3.2% to 574,727. 

By gender, 598,802 Japanese men and 694,763 Japanese women live abroad. In addition, Japanese men are mostly long-term residents, numbering 382,405, while Japanese women are mostly permanent residents, numbering 358,330.

By region, Asia, Eastern Europe and the former Soviet Union, South America, North America, and Western Europe all saw declines. Meanwhile, increases in Japanese living abroad occurred in Africa, Oceania, the Middle East, and Central America. 

By country, the top five Japanese living abroad are located in the United States, China, Australia, Canada, and Thailand. Meanwhile, Indonesia is ranked 16th with 15,510 people below Vietnam. 

By city, the top five Japanese living abroad are located in the Greater Los Angeles area, Bangkok, the New York Metropolitan area, Shanghai, and Greater London. South Jakarta is ranked 55th with 5,502 people below the Atlanta Metropolitan Area.

United States: The Fascinating Land of Uncle Sam

The United States (US) has consistently been one of the top destinations for Japanese people to live and settle abroad. This is driven by several key factors. First, the US has a reputation for world-class universities and research institutions. Many Japanese students choose the US to pursue postgraduate studies, especially in the fields of science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M). After completing their studies, many choose the US as the destination for Japanese people to live and work, taking advantage of the abundant career opportunities in various sectors, especially technology and finance. Silicon Valley, for example, is a magnet for skilled Japanese engineers and programmers.

In addition, the US offers a diverse and open culture. While there are challenges to cultural adaptation, US society is relatively inclusive compared to some other countries. The large and widespread Japanese communities in many major US cities also provide support and comfort for newcomers. Cities such as Los Angeles, New York, and San Francisco have significant Japanese populations, providing easy access to familiar foods, culture, and services.

China: The World's Second Largest Economy

China, as the world’s second largest economy, offers a wide and attractive employment opportunity for Japanese professionals as a destination for Japanese people to live and settle. Many Japanese companies have established operations in China, creating a huge demand for skilled labor in a variety of fields, from manufacturing and finance to technology and retail. These positions, often with competitive salaries and promising career development opportunities, are a major draw. Particularly in the automotive, electronics and information technology sectors, many Japanese companies are looking for skilled workers who understand Japanese culture and language as well as the Chinese market.

Many Japanese entrepreneurs see China as a huge potential market to expand their businesses. The sheer size of the Chinese market, with a population of over 1.4 billion, offers significant profit potential. A presence in China allows Japanese companies to reach Chinese consumers directly, avoiding the costs and barriers of importing and exporting. This has led to China becoming a destination for Japanese people to live and directly manage their businesses in China. Various Chinese government incentives for foreign investment are also important considerations.

China has a number of renowned universities offering high-quality study programs, attracting Japanese academics and researchers. Scholarships and collaborative research opportunities between Japanese and Chinese universities are also driving factors. In addition, for families with children, access to international education in China, while perhaps not always as easy as in Western countries, remains a consideration as a destination for Japanese to live and settle.

Despite the cultural differences, many Japanese people find China to be an interesting place to explore and live. Its rich history, unique cuisine, and diverse landscapes offer a different kind of living experience than Japan. For some, this is the main reason why Japanese people choose to live and stay longer than just for tourism. Of course, cultural adaptation remains a challenge, but the allure of China’s rich culture is a magnet for some Japanese people to make it a destination for Japanese people to live.

China has a well-developed transport infrastructure, including a high-speed rail network connecting major cities. This makes mobility and business travel easy. Air connectivity is also excellent, allowing easy access to other countries in Asia and the world.

Australia: The Charming Land of Kangaroos

Australia, with its warm climate and easy-going lifestyle, also attracts Japanese. Similar to Canada, Australia offers a strong education system and good job opportunities, especially in the mining, agriculture and technology sectors. In addition, Australia has a relatively accessible immigration policy, making the process of moving and settling in smoother.

Australia's natural beauty, from beautiful beaches to tropical rainforests, is a drawcard. The outdoor lifestyle adopted by Australians also suits the tastes of many Japanese who seek a balance between work and leisure. Although the Japanese community in Australia is not as large as in the US or Canada, it still provides support and a sense of community for newcomers.

Canada: A Comfortable and Safe Choice

Canada, with its beautiful natural landscapes and reputation as a safe and peaceful country, is also a popular choice for Japanese people. Canada's high-quality education system attracts many Japanese students, while the diverse job opportunities, especially in technology and healthcare, attract them to settle.

Canada is also known for its relatively friendly immigration policies. Canada’s skilled immigration program is designed to attract skilled workers from a variety of backgrounds, including Japan. The laid-back pace of life and friendly communities make Canada an ideal place for those seeking a balance between career and quality of life. Cities like Toronto and Vancouver have thriving Japanese communities, offering a support network and the opportunity to maintain ties to their home culture.

Thailand: Friendly Cost of Living and Lifestyle

Thailand is known for its more relaxed and friendly lifestyle compared to Japan. This is an attraction for Japanese people who are looking for a better life balance and less work pressure, making it a popular destination for Japanese people to live in. The more relaxed atmosphere and friendliness of the locals are significant differentiating factors.

The cost of living in Thailand, especially for housing, food, and transportation, is generally lower than in Japan. This allows Japanese retirees and other expats to enjoy a higher standard of living on a smaller budget.

Thailand's tropical climate, with warm and sunny weather all year round, is attractive to many Japanese people looking to escape Japan's harsh winters.

Thailand has many beautiful tourist attractions, from tropical beaches to ancient temples. The existence of these tourist attractions makes Thailand an ideal place for Japanese people who like to vacation and enjoy their free time. Easy access to travel to other countries in Southeast Asia is also a plus point making Thailand a destination for Japanese people to live and settle.

Thailand as a destination country for Japanese people to live and settle is relatively easier in terms of visa and immigration requirements compared to some other countries, making the process of moving and living in this country easier. Pension programs for foreign nationals are also available, making it easier for Japanese citizens who have entered retirement to live their retirement in Thailand.

Other Factors Influencing the Choice of Country of Residence for Japanese People

In addition to the factors mentioned above, several other factors may also influence the choice of destination country for Japanese people to live and settle abroad:

ADVERTISEMENT

Immigration Policy: Friendly immigration policies and easy visa application processes are important considerations for Japanese people in choosing a country to live and settle in.

Language: The level of English language ability is an important factor, considering that English is an international language that is widely used in the countries where Japanese people live.

Cost of living: The cost of living in the country where Japanese people live and settle is also an important factor to consider.

Quality of Life: Factors such as safety, health and the environment are also important considerations in choosing a country for Japanese people to live and settle in.

Community Support: The presence of a large and active Japanese community in the country where Japanese people live can provide a sense of comfort and support for newcomers.
